Sweet Tea Cafe

If you're looking for a cozy spot to hang out with friends or enjoy a relaxed meal, Sweet Tea Cafe in Rock Hill, SC is the place to be. Located at 125 Elk Ave, this charming cafe offers a laid-back vibe perfect for casual dining and group gatherings. Whether you're grabbing a bite with family or catching up with friends, Sweet Tea Cafe has a welcoming atmosphere that makes everyone feel at home.

The cafe is all about comfort and good food, serving up a variety of delicious dishes that cater to all tastes. From hearty breakfasts to flavorful lunches and dinners, Sweet Tea Cafe has something for everyone. The menu features a mix of Southern-inspired comfort foods, all made with fresh, high-quality ingredients. I can't say enough excellent things about this place. For simple dishes, Sweet Tea Cafe has some extremely distinct flavors. The Chicken and Waffles, I swear, are incredible. The only other restaurant that came close to this flavor was the Yolk, which unfortunately closed down. The chicken was quite tender, and the herbs and spices were amazing. Not to be forgotten is the sweet tea. The pineapple sweet tea ought to be illegal. It's just right, not too sweet, and it's made with real pineapple juice rather than a syrup equivalent. They also have a blueberry tea, which is tasty, but my favorite is the pineapple. I can't wait to return to try some of the other dishes on the menu.
